Review for Fatburger location off Redmond Way. One of my favorite places to get a nice big thick juicy hamburger. Absolutely delicious, just like an old fashioned drive-thru restaurant hamburger should be. You can get skinny fries or fat fries, I think fat fries are best, they seem to have more flavor, like steak fries. They have a seasoning that you can shake on everything and it just makes it taste that much better. Old fashioned, Diner type restaurant inside, with lots of old nostalgic pictures on the wall. Great, casual relaxing atmosphere. I can’t speak to all the food they have, as I usually just get a burger and fries, but it all looks good. I believe this location now has chicken wings as well. The prices are slightly higher, but when you see the size of the burger you get and the quality, it is well worth it for a treat.
